# FUEL_REPORT_WINDOW_DAYS
#
# Rolling window for the Carthollow fleet fuel-usage report.
# We aggregate pump transactions per vehicle over this many
# days before computing litres-per-hundred figures. Shorter
# windows make the report noisy because refuel timing varies;
# longer windows hide sudden consumption spikes that ops
# wants flagged. 28 days was chosen with the Bellweather
# depot team after the Q3 review and should not be changed
# without their sign-off. The report footer stamps each run
# with the generator build token, shown below.

session token of kahag-bawip = htk6_729d08

Subject: Monthly partitioning cut-over — all green

Hey — wrapping up for the release notes. The Coppervein events table is now partitioned by month, backfill completed at 03:40 with zero dropped rows (checksums matched on both sides). Query latency on the reporting dashboards is already down roughly 60%, and the old monolithic table is renamed and frozen for two weeks before we drop it. One hiccup: the pruning job needed a restart, nothing lost. For the record, here's the partition manager's active configuration.

settings of fajog-hahif:
[sorax]
port = 7000
region = upper-2
host = sorax.nelvroworks.corp
timeout_ms = 3000
retries = 4

Subject: DR drill Thursday — SDK parity check

Hey — before Thursday's drill, can you confirm the Larkwire Kotlin SDK matches the Swift one on retry semantics? Last drill the failover path diverged and restore took an extra hour. Parity checklist is in the Drillbook repo. To open the drill vault, use the recovery passphrase noted below.

strongbox words: druath-quenael